Dive into the captivating world of Sivakasi crackers, where heritage meets innovation. Hailing from the vibrant town of Sivakasi in Tamil Nadu, India, these astounding displays are a celebration that illuminates the https://www.radhapyrotechs.in
Sivakasi Crackers: A Symphony of Light and Sound
Internet 7 hours ago carasoba167256Web Directory Categories
Web Directory Search
New Site Listings